The 2024 Kia EV9 has finally arrived in Australia. The upper-large SUV is yet another all-electric vehicle (EV), but it holds the distinction of being one of now only three zero-emissions seven-seaters on the market. Point being, it has a head-start on its competition, which is expected to come thick and fast.
Following in the tyre tracks of the mid-size Kia EV6, the EV9 supersizes the South Korean brand's emerging EV line-up with a model that brings a boxy but futuristic design language, as well as three-row practicality. It also has a relatively broad line-up of three variants that should help it appeal to a wider audience.
In this expert review, CarsGuide Contributing Journalist Andrew Chesterton puts the new Toyota LandCruiser 300 Series rival's entry-level Air and flagship GT-Line variants to test to find out if they've been worth waiting for.
